AI plays a crucial role in achieving ultra-low latency. Sophisticated algorithms analyze video and audio streams in real-time, identifying and compensating for potential delays. This allows for instantaneous transmission, crucial for maintaining viewer engagement and providing a high-quality experience.

The integration of AI extends beyond simple delay compensation. AI-powered broadcasting equipment can also optimize video quality, automatically adjusting settings based on the viewing environment and network conditions. This dynamic adaptation ensures a consistent and high-quality stream, regardless of the viewer's location or internet connection.

Example 1: Live Sports Broadcasts: Sports events benefit from the instantaneous transmission of live action, enabling viewers to experience the excitement in real-time without any noticeable lag.
Example 2: Online Gaming Broadcasts: Ultra-low latency is critical for online gaming broadcasts, ensuring that viewers experience the gameplay as it unfolds, without any frustrating interruptions.
Example 3: Virtual Events and Conferences: The seamless streaming capabilities of AI-powered broadcasting equipment make virtual events feel more immersive and engaging, bridging geographical distances.

The need for robust internet infrastructure remains a significant factor. Reliable, high-bandwidth connections are essential for seamless streaming. Future advancements will likely focus on developing more sophisticated AI algorithms to handle complex network conditions more effectively.
Another challenge is the ongoing development of standardized protocols for AI-powered broadcasting. This will ensure compatibility and interoperability between different systems. Future trends will likely involve greater integration with cloud-based platforms, enabling more flexible and scalable broadcasting solutions.
